Long Meadow Ranch Part III Long Meadow Ranch is a collection of five properties: three in Napa Valley, one in Anderson Valley, one in West Marin. FARMSTEAD Farmstead includes our restaurant, cafe, general store and farmer's market. Located in scenic St. Helena, we offer our estate-grown wines, organic produce, grass-fed beef and lamb, extra virgin olive oil and more. MAYACAMAS ESTATE Nestled in the mountains high above the Rutherford Bench, this rugged land is home to world-class vineyards, historic olive groves, horses, and the edible gardens the Hall brothers planted as children on the ranch. RUTHERFORD ESTATE Once a riverbed on the floor of the Napa Valley, you’ll pass by our Rutherford Estate on the well-traveled Hwy. 29 heading North to Farmstead. Its rich minerally soils are home to vineyards, fruits and vegetables, beehives, and our flock of egg-laying chickens. ANDERSON VALLEY ESTATE Tucked in the “deep-end” of the Anderson Valley, our property features 70 planted acres of vineyard bordering the Navarro River in close proximity to the Pacific Ocean. Historically the apple growing region of Northern California, this area is now known for Burgundian varietals. TOMALES STATION Our 500 acre cattle ranch is just 3 miles northeast of Tomales Bay. The coastal fog and salty Pacific sea breezes keep temperatures cool for our Highland cattle fold and grasses lush for pasture. -Long Meadow Ranch website

Long Meadow Ranch Part I THE STORY OF LONG MEADOW RANCH “In the late 1800’s, the majestic Long Meadow Ranch property thrived with vineyards, apple orchards, olive groves, hay and a goat milk dairy until farming fell dormant during Prohibition. Over the following years, the property became swallowed by the encroaching forest until the Halls bought the property in 1989. The Hall family carefully breathed life back into the land, nurturing it back to its glory, and then some, by cutting back the abandoned olive trees and replanting the vineyards and apple orchards as you see them growing today. This week’s featured wine is our 2015 Crossbarn Cabernet Sauvignon by Paul Hobbs. This bottle pairs beautifully with our Molasses Lacquered Two Families Short Rib. ^From the winemaker: Produced using hand-harvested fruit from carefully selected vineyards within the Napa Valley, this Cabernet Sauvignon offers a lively and authentic expression of its appellation. Winemaking · 87% cabernet sauvignon, 6% merlot, 3% cabernet franc, 2% petit verdot, 2% malbec · 5-day cold soak, 26-day maceration · Native malolactic fermentation · Barrel aged for 20 months, 8% new French and 10% new American oak · Bottled unfined Tasting Notes An exuberant garnet, this 2015 Cabernet Sauvignon expresses the complexity and diversity of the Napa Valley vineyard sites from which it is sourced. Vivid aromas of ripe blackberry, red currant, cacao and cigar box harmonize with flavors of freshly crushed wild berry, allspice, and sweet tobacco.
